What is triple feeding?

Pumping glossary; plain language, no fluff · Updated July 2026

Quick answer: Triple feeding is the short-term intensive of nursing, then supplementing (often with pumped milk), then pumping, every feed, usually prescribed while fixing latch or weight-gain problems. It works, and it is famously unsustainable.

In practice

The critical word is short-term: triple feeding is a bridge measured in days to a few weeks, with a defined exit plan, not a lifestyle. If you are triple feeding without an end date, that is precisely the conversation to force at the next IBCLC or pediatric visit; burnout serves nobody's milk supply.
